Dictation software allows individuals to convert spoken words into written text, eliminating ‌the need for manual typing. ⁤This powerful tool not only saves‌ time but also enhances⁣ efficiency ⁤by enabling ‍users to multitask and focus on‍ other important aspects of their work. ⁤With the ability to dictate emails, reports, and ‌even entire documents, professionals can now complete tasks faster and⁢ with greater accuracy.

Moreover, ​dictation software⁢ offers a ⁤range ​of features that further enhance‍ remote ⁣work efficiency. These include:

  • Speech recognition: ‌The software accurately transcribes ⁢spoken⁤ words into text, ensuring minimal errors⁢ and ⁣reducing the need for ⁤extensive proofreading.
  • Customization: Users ​can ​personalize⁢ the‌ software to adapt to ‍their unique speech​ patterns and vocabulary, ⁢resulting in even more ⁢accurate transcriptions.
  • Integration: Dictation‌ software seamlessly⁢ integrates with various⁣ applications and​ platforms, allowing users to dictate directly into their preferred software, such as word processors or email clients.
  • Accessibility: This technology is a game-changer⁣ for individuals with disabilities⁤ or those who struggle with⁢ traditional typing ​methods, ‍providing them with‍ equal ⁣opportunities in the remote work environment.

1. Dragon NaturallySpeaking: Known for its‌ accuracy and versatility, Dragon NaturallySpeaking is ⁤a popular⁣ choice among​ professionals. This software ⁤uses advanced speech recognition technology to convert⁢ spoken words⁣ into text with⁤ remarkable precision. Whether you’re drafting emails, writing reports, or creating‌ content, Dragon NaturallySpeaking⁤ can significantly speed up​ your workflow.

2. Google Docs Voice Typing: If you’re looking ⁢for⁣ a ⁢free and user-friendly ‌option,⁢ Google Docs ⁤Voice Typing is worth ‌considering. This built-in⁢ feature⁢ in⁢ Google Docs allows you to dictate⁣ your text directly into the document. With its impressive accuracy and seamless integration with other Google services, it’s a convenient ⁤choice for remote ‍workers who rely ‍on⁣ collaborative platforms.

3. Microsoft Dictate: For⁤ those who prefer Microsoft Office, Microsoft Dictate is⁤ a ⁣powerful dictation tool that integrates seamlessly with Word, ​Outlook, and PowerPoint. With its real-time ​transcription capabilities and support for multiple⁤ languages,​ Microsoft⁣ Dictate is a reliable ‌choice for remote⁢ workers who ‌need to⁢ create documents ‍and presentations efficiently.

1. Accuracy: One of ‌the ‍key‌ factors to consider ⁤when ⁤choosing dictation⁣ software is its⁢ accuracy. Look for software that boasts high accuracy⁤ rates, ​ensuring that​ your spoken words are transcribed ⁣correctly. Some software even offers ⁤real-time editing capabilities, allowing you to make corrections as you dictate.

2.‍ Compatibility: ‍It’s essential​ to ⁤ensure that the dictation software you choose is compatible with your ⁢operating system and other tools you use ⁤for remote work. Whether you’re using Windows, macOS, or a mobile device, make sure‌ the software seamlessly integrates with your existing ​workflow.

3. ‌Language⁣ Support: If ​you work in ⁣a multilingual environment, ⁢consider dictation software that supports multiple languages. Look for software that offers a wide range of language options, ensuring accurate ⁢transcription ⁣regardless of the language you​ speak.

4. Customization: ⁣ Every individual ⁣has unique preferences and ⁢requirements when it⁢ comes to dictation software. Look ⁢for software that allows customization, such as ​the ability to⁤ create⁣ custom ‍commands or adjust‌ the sensitivity⁣ of‌ voice recognition. This way,⁣ you can tailor the software to your specific needs and maximize your productivity.

3. Otter.ai: If collaboration is a​ priority in your remote work setup, Otter.ai is worth considering. This​ software not only transcribes⁤ your dictation ​but also allows for easy sharing and collaboration with team members. With its ⁢real-time ⁣transcription⁤ capabilities and ability to ⁣sync ⁣with other apps, Otter.ai is a valuable asset for ​remote teams.

What is dictation software?

Dictation software is a technology⁣ that converts ⁤spoken words into written text. It allows users to dictate their thoughts, ideas, or documents, which are then transcribed ‍by ​the⁢ software⁢ into⁢ written ⁣form.

Why is dictation software⁣ important for remote work?

Dictation​ software is crucial for remote work ⁤as it enables individuals to easily and⁤ efficiently communicate ‍their ideas without the need‌ for ‍typing. It⁤ saves ⁤time, ​reduces physical strain, and enhances ⁢productivity, especially when working from​ home ‌or in a⁢ remote ⁣setting.

Which⁤ dictation software is the ‍best for remote work?

While there ⁣are several excellent‌ dictation software options available, some‍ of ‍the best ones for​ remote‍ work include Dragon ​Professional ‌Individual, ⁣Google Docs Voice Typing,​ and Otter.ai. These software ​offer accurate transcription, voice ⁣commands, and integration with‍ various applications, making them⁢ ideal for remote workers.

What features⁢ should ⁤I ‍look ‍for in ​dictation software for remote work?

When choosing ⁢dictation software for ⁣remote work, it ‍is important to⁣ consider features​ such as⁣ accuracy, ease ⁢of use, compatibility with different ⁢devices, integration with ⁤other applications,‍ and the ability to handle multiple languages. Additionally, features like voice‍ commands, punctuation control, and real-time transcription can greatly enhance⁣ the user experience.

Is dictation ⁤software suitable ⁢for all ⁤types‌ of remote work?

Dictation software ⁢is versatile⁤ and can be used for‍ various types of remote work, including writing ​reports, emails,‍ articles, or even coding. However, it⁤ may⁤ not be suitable for tasks that require complex formatting or extensive editing, as manual input may⁤ still ⁤be necessary⁤ in⁢ such cases.

How‍ can ⁣dictation software improve remote ⁣work productivity?

Dictation software​ can significantly improve remote work ⁣productivity ⁢by ​allowing users to⁢ quickly ⁢and accurately convert their thoughts ‌into written ‍text. ⁢It eliminates the ‍need for typing,‌ reduces ‍errors, and enables multitasking,​ thereby saving time ‍and increasing overall efficiency.

Are there any limitations to⁢ using dictation ⁣software for remote work?

While dictation software offers numerous ⁢benefits, ⁣it does have some limitations. It​ may struggle with‍ accents,‌ background​ noise, or⁢ specific vocabulary. ​Additionally,‌ it may require initial training to ⁤adapt ⁢to ‌the user’s voice and speech ⁤patterns. However, with⁣ practice and proper ‍setup, these limitations can be minimized.
